On Wed, May 04, 2011 at 07:21:27PM -0500, Jorge Eduardo Candelaria wrote:
> The tps65911 chip introduces new features, including changes in
> the regulator module.
>
> - VDD1 and VDD2 remain unchanged.
> - VDD3 is now named VDDCTRL and has a wider voltage range.
> - LDOs are now named LDO1...8 and voltage ranges are sequential,
> making LDOs easier to handle.
